National Tournament Format
All events in all divisions will follow a double-elimination format where losers in the upper bracket will continue to compete in the lower bracket until they lose a second match. Players who win all their lower bracket matches will compete for first place against the winner(s) of the upper bracket. All upper bracket matches will be the best 2 out of 3 games to 11 points, win by 2 points. All lower bracket matches will be 1 game to 15 points, win by 2 points. All participants will be scheduled for at least 2 matches, even if they lose all matches or win by forfeiture.

Senior Division – November 2-6, 2009
The 19 & over and 35 & over age groups have been added. See the Schedule of Events for details.
Age groups will begin at 50 and go up in 5-year increments (50+, 55+, 60+, etc.). Age group eligibility for doubles and mixed doubles will be determined by the age of the youngest player on the team. If there are not enough participants in any age group, age groups may be
combined. In that case, the top three players in each age group will win awards in their own age group.
Masters and Legends are separate Senior Division events of Men’s Doubles and Women’s Doubles consisting of teams playing in the 50-64 year age group (Masters) and those playing in the 65+ year age group (Legends). Eligibility for either Masters or Legends will be determined by the age of the youngest player on the team.

Junior Division – November 6-8, 2009
Age groups will be “18 and under,” “16 and under” and “14 and under.” If there are not enough players, age groups may be combined. In that case, the top three players in each age group will win awards in their own age group.
